--- Comment #3 from nolden at kde.org ---
I would encourage people to test our 5.6 ports, the issue should be solved with
this and testing would help us ensure that it is.

https://freebsd.kde.org/area51.php

svn co http://area51.pcbsd.org/branches/qt-5.6 /path/to/area51

(use kdemerge -q to only update qt5 ports, then pkg remove all qt5 packages and
go to devel/qt5; make install.)

Besides, even if the fix gets backported to qt 5.5.1 ports, we're lacking
commiters to the ports tree. It would help us *very much* if people with commit
rights would help us with commiting and mentoring us so we can do that
ourselves in the long run.
